Finding Self-Worth After Job Loss: Emotional Support

Experiencing job loss can be a significant blow to your self-esteem and sense of identity. Here are strategies to help you rebuild your self-worth and find emotional support during this challenging time.

1. Acknowledge Your Feelings

  • Allow yourself to feel a range of emotions, such as sadness, anger, or anxiety. Recognizing these feelings is the first step toward healing.

2. Seek Support from Loved Ones

  • Reach out to friends and family for emotional support. Sharing your experiences can provide comfort and perspective.

3. Join Support Groups

  • Consider joining support groups for individuals facing job loss. Connecting with others who understand your situation can be reassuring.

4. Focus on Your Skills and Accomplishments

  • Make a list of your skills, achievements, and strengths. Remind yourself of your value beyond your job title.

5. Engage in Self-Care

  • Prioritize activities that promote your well-being, such as exercise, hobbies, or mindfulness practices. Taking care of yourself is crucial during this time.

6. Set New Goals

  • Redirect your energy toward new personal or professional goals. Setting objectives can provide a sense of purpose and direction.

7. Consider Professional Help

  • If feelings of worthlessness persist, consider speaking with a therapist or counselor. Professional support can offer valuable coping strategies.

8. Volunteer or Help Others

  • Engage in volunteer work or community service. Helping others can boost your mood and reinforce your sense of purpose.

9. Stay Engaged and Informed

  • Keep up with industry trends and news. Staying informed can help you feel more connected and prepared for future opportunities.

10. Practice Positive Self-Talk

  • Challenge negative thoughts about yourself. Replace them with affirming statements that reinforce your worth and capabilities.

Conclusion

Job loss can be a disheartening experience, but it doesn’t define your self-worth. By seeking support, focusing on self-care, and setting new goals, you can regain your confidence and find a renewed sense of purpose. Remember, it’s okay to ask for help and take time to heal.
